Starting in 2008 we created a repository / data warehouse storing statistical data and meta data. An Eclipse RCP client is being used to provide an interface for expert users such as data administrators and programmers to manage and explore data, meta data and structure definitions, authorizations, and to develop and run scripts based on a Groovy DSL to automate processes. After a successful roll-out in 2010, we are working on the 3rd release.
Creating and maintaining this application taught us many lessons we want to share. You will see the benefits of and the challenges in using Eclipse RCP when building a big and important application.

The Kenya Ushahidi Evaluation Project was 9-month Ushahidi evaluation project in partnership with the Harvard Humanitarian Initiative supported by the Knight Foundation. Jennifer Chan and Melissa Tully conducted research which lead to the creation of case studies and toolboxes. (2011) This is Toolbox #3: Real-Time Evaluation.
